- Mountain Bluebird - 5 [Weld CR 100 and 108] - Sage Thrasher - 1 [Weld CR 114 about one mile east of Hwy 85] - Mourning Dove - 1 [Weld CR 102] - Say's Phoebe - 3 [My Nunn yard, Windsor Lake and Weld CR 48 Marsh] - Spotted Sandpiper - 2 [Crom Lake] - Great-tailed Grackle - 13 [Woods Lake (10); Crom Lake (1); Drake Lake (1); Weld CR 86 Marsh (1)] - Franklin's Gull - 5 [Drake Lake] - Greater Yellowlegs - 9 [Weld CR 48 Marsh (5); Weld CR 23 Pond (Severance) (4)] - Least Sandpiper - 2 [Weld CR 23 Pond (Severance)] - American Avocet - 8 [Beebe Draw] - Yellow-headed Blackbird - 1 [Weld CR 84 Marsh (Pierce)] - Sandhill Crane - 1 [Behren's Reservoir] - Loggerhead Shrike, Black-necked Stilt in Latham Reservoir and Beebe Draw complex reported by local birders in conversation afield Ethics issues/questions: - Saw two birders blatantly trespassing in LaSalle-area hot spot. It is an oil and gas service/ranching road which also had no trespass sign at the access entrance-in talking with the local birders above they mentioned the two birders said they were not from the area - Question: Is the oil and gas service road on east side of Behrens Reservoir public access? Does not have No Trespass sign. - Question: Is the oil and gas road on east side of Loloff Reservoir public access? Does not have No Trespass sign.
